Turning on Lathe Machines

Lathe machines are essential in production metalworking and machining operations. There are many varieties - engine lathes, CNC lathes, turret lathes - that come in varying degrees of automation and complexity. For CNC breathing machine tool technology has progressed to provide vastly improved accuracy and reliability and is often easier to operate.

In general manufacturers use lathe machines to produce:

Shafts, bolts, and nuts

Bushings, pulleys, and gears

Aerospace and automotive parts

Custom precision components for medical or industrial devices

In general workpieces are made of aluminum, brass, steel, and polymers. The integration of AI and IoT is rapidly allowing companies to incorporate smart lathes into their production facilities which can monitor in real-time and provide predictive maintenance and efficiencies.

Demand for Lathe Machines

The global demand for lathe machines is expected to rise as a result of growth in the automotive, defense, and aerospace sectors. Specifically, digital manufacturing and automation will drive growth for CNC lathe machines.

Key drivers of demand are:

Growth in precision engineering

Increase in automotive part production

Adoption of industrial automation

Expansion of the metalworking industry in Asia-Pacific and North America

Countries such as India, China, Germany, and the U.S. will see increased investments in CNC machinery compounded by government support and rising exports of machined components.
